
What are Innovation Grants?
Innovation Grants are funding offered by the Australian government to SMEs to encourage product innovation. Most of these grants are funded by the Federal Government, some are funded by state governments.

Minimum Viable Product Grants
An MVP grant is a matched funding grant up to 50% of approved project costs, to a maximum of $25,000.
Successful grant applicants will receive 35% of the funding up-front and 65% after completion and validation of the MVP.
Building Partnerships grants
Building Partnership grants require startups or SMEs to have an innovative solution that addresses a market gap or opportunity and the collaboration of a consortium of partners.
Eligible businesses can receive up to 35% of the approved project costs up to a maximum grant of $100,000. The approved project costs may include:
- further developing a product and/or solution
- progressing early stage commercialisation i.e. product training or product testing
- acquiring and retaining talent.
